Tony, I was getting the same activation issue - invalid product key - and the MIA orange product key that you're supposed to type in to activate - I think you are stuck with the 'two-hour registry key cleanup' as someone else suggested - that fixed my problem. See my post titled MPEG-2 activation fix.

This situation seems to be triggered by things like adding another DVD authoring tool after the Roxio install, or another DVD player tool, etc. In my situation, the Roxio product would'nt activate, but it was the Sonic Cine player that gummed up the works.

I cannot believe that the first posts on this were back in May/June 2007, and Roxio has yet to post a patch or clear and precise solution to the problem - every post I've read says what customer support suggests is DOA.

I was desperate, having done a clean install to fix the problem then loading some Ulead software which promply broke the Roxio software again.

I figured if a clean install works, then there has to be something hanging around the system that was buggering up the works - turned out to be the Cine player leaves a bunch of crap in the registry that an unload and reload of Roxio cannot fix.

I have exactly the same problem and was corresponding with Roxio tech support for the past 4 months and the only advice given was to re-install EMC. Yesterday I got an e-mail from tech support and this is what it says:

"Something on your computer is blocking the mpeg 2 activation. This is usually caused by installation problems or corruption in the registry.

If you are still having issues with activation you may want to consider upgrading to Easy Media Creator 10. We have fixed this issue in Creator 10 by removing the mpeg 2 activation.
